## Runbook: tailctl (log tailing CLI)

When a customer reports weirdness, tailctl is your friend. It streams logs from the Marrowgate aggregator without needing prod SSH. Basic flow: pick the service, pick the environment, filter by request ID if you have one. Don't tail prod with no filter — you'll flood your terminal and annoy the rate limiter. Sessions auto-expire after 30 minutes, just reconnect. Out of the box, tailctl reads the defaults listed below.

config for tagep-tagag:
[kelael]
team = norok
access_code = ac_f8ee7f
host = kelael.sivrelnet.test
port = 8000
owner = briir.fenvan
peer = fravan.qirvanhq.example

Runbook: Bramleigh garage occupancy feed. The feed publishes counts from the gate sensors every 30 seconds. If counts freeze, restart the collector service first; if values go negative, reset the baseline via the admin task. Do not edit the sensor config directly. Alert thresholds and the restart procedure are documented on the internal page linked below.

wiki page, kahog-hahig: https://vault.zemvargrid.internal/display/deploy/repo/settings/merge_requests/job/settings/6f3b933774dbc5320a4daa18

## Deployment

The Stonereach gateway wraps all calls to the Harborline upstream API in a circuit breaker. During rollout, the breaker starts in half-open mode and requires three consecutive successful probes before admitting full traffic; do not override this manually. Release managers should verify breaker state on the metrics panel at each canary stage and abort promotion if the failure ratio exceeds the trip threshold. The breaker's behavior at boot is governed entirely by the configuration values below.

settings of fahag-haduf:
[ulaox]
port = 8443
region = south-2
host = ulaox.lumiccorp.internal
timeout_ms = 500
retries = 8